2. Make a list of your goals:
No goal is too big or too small.
What do you really want?
This is a simple but very important question, because once you define what is it that you want then you have a clear target to shoot for, without defining or knowing what you really want it’s like trying to shoot a target in complete darkness.
Once you define what you want, start making some goals and follow through.
Some people start with big goals and some start with small goals. It’s simply a matter of preference because we all have slightly different styles, and different things going on in our lives.
My suggestion is to start setting up small goals that are more conceivable to attain, as you continue doing this, your goals will gradually become bigger.
Your self-confidence and self-belief will also grow as you achieve your goals.
What are you willing to do to get it? Sometimes you will have to get out of your comfort zone to move on to the next steps.
